Mission Statement

The mandate of the Biochemistry and Molecular Biology Department is to further basic science knowledge that is relevant to public health and to the core mission of our home, the Johns Hopkins Bloomberg School of Public Health. Our goal is to do so in an environment enriched by diversity: in people, in perspectives, and in thought. In keeping with our school’s inspiring vision, we seek knowledge at the cellular and molecular level that can "save lives—millions at a time."

The focus of our research activities, past and present, includes cellular stress responses, genome integrity through DNA replication and repair pathways, protein homeostasis, structural biology, cancer, aging, stem cells, and reproductive biology.
